What Characteristics Define the Best Plastic Hummingbird Feeder?

The best plastic hummingbird feeders are characterized by several essential features that ensure durability, functionality, and ease of use.

  • Durability: High-quality plastic feeders are designed to withstand various weather conditions, including UV exposure and temperature fluctuations. This longevity ensures that the feeder remains intact and visually appealing over time, making it a worthwhile investment for bird enthusiasts.
  • Easy to Clean: The best feeders have removable parts and wide openings, allowing for simple cleaning and maintenance. Regular cleaning is crucial to prevent mold and ensure that the nectar remains fresh and safe for hummingbirds.
  • Leak-Proof Design: Effective hummingbird feeders feature a leak-proof construction that minimizes nectar spillage. This design not only conserves nectar but also reduces mess and attracts more birds without the risk of attracting unwanted pests.
  • Attractive Feeding Ports: Feeders with multiple feeding ports enable several hummingbirds to feed simultaneously, enhancing the chances of attracting more birds to your yard. Additionally, ports with bee guards help to keep unwanted insects away from the nectar.
  • Color and Aesthetics: Bright colors, especially red, are known to attract hummingbirds, so the best feeders often incorporate these hues in their designs. An aesthetically pleasing feeder can also enhance the visual appeal of your garden or outdoor space.
  • Capacity: Selecting a feeder with an appropriate nectar capacity is essential, especially in areas with high hummingbird activity. Larger reservoirs reduce the need for frequent refills, ensuring that birds have a reliable food source throughout the day.
  • Sturdy Hanging Mechanism: A reliable hanging system is crucial for keeping the feeder securely in place, even in windy conditions. This feature helps to prevent spills and damage to the feeder while ensuring that it remains accessible to the hummingbirds.

What Are the Advantages of Choosing Plastic Over Glass Hummingbird Feeders?

The advantages of choosing plastic over glass hummingbird feeders include durability, weight, and cost-effectiveness among others.

  • Durability: Plastic feeders are often more resistant to breakage than glass ones, making them ideal for outdoor use where they may be subjected to accidental drops or harsh weather conditions.
  • Lightweight: Plastic feeders are generally lighter than glass feeders, making them easier to hang and reposition without the risk of injury or damage, especially for those who may have mobility concerns.
  • Cost-Effectiveness: Typically, plastic feeders are less expensive than their glass counterparts, allowing for a more budget-friendly option while still providing the necessary features to attract hummingbirds.
  • Variety of Designs: Plastic feeders come in a wide range of colors and designs, which can be more appealing to consumers looking to match their garden aesthetics or personal style.
  • Ease of Cleaning: Plastic feeders often have wider openings and removable parts that facilitate easy cleaning, helping to maintain hygiene and prevent mold or bacteria growth that could harm the birds.
  • Weather Resistance: Many plastic feeders are designed to withstand various weather conditions without fading or cracking, ensuring a longer lifespan compared to some glass feeders.

How Can You Ensure Long-Term Use of Your Plastic Hummingbird Feeder?

To ensure the long-term use of your plastic hummingbird feeder, consider the following maintenance and care strategies:

  • Choose Durable Materials: Select a feeder made from high-quality, UV-resistant plastic to withstand the elements.
  • Regular Cleaning: Clean your feeder regularly to prevent mold and bacteria growth, which can deter hummingbirds.
  • Proper Placement: Position your feeder in a sheltered area to protect it from harsh weather and direct sunlight.
  • Seal and Repair: Check for leaks and cracks periodically, and use food-safe sealants for any repairs to extend the feeder’s life.
  • Use Appropriate Nectar: Prepare and use a proper sugar-water mixture to avoid clogging the feeder and attracting unwanted pests.

Choose Durable Materials: Selecting a feeder made from high-quality, UV-resistant plastic is essential for longevity. These materials can withstand exposure to sunlight and harsh weather conditions without becoming brittle or fading over time.

Regular Cleaning: Keeping your feeder clean is crucial for the health of the hummingbirds. Regularly wash the feeder with a mixture of hot water and vinegar or a mild soap to eliminate any harmful residues and ensure that the feeding ports remain clear.

Proper Placement: The location of your feeder can greatly influence its durability. Placing it in a sheltered area, such as near trees or under eaves, can protect it from wind and rain, while avoiding direct sunlight will reduce the risk of plastic degradation.

Seal and Repair: Inspect your feeder for leaks or cracks frequently. Using food-safe sealants to repair any damage can help maintain its functionality and prevent nectar from leaking, which can attract ants and other pests.

Use Appropriate Nectar: A proper sugar-water mixture (usually four parts water to one part sugar) is essential for hummingbird feeders. This not only provides the birds with the necessary nutrients but also helps prevent clogging and minimizes the growth of harmful mold when changed frequently.

What Are Common Mistakes to Avoid When Using Plastic Hummingbird Feeders?

When using plastic hummingbird feeders, there are several common mistakes to avoid to ensure you attract and nourish these beautiful birds effectively.

  • Poor Placement: It’s crucial to place your feeder in a visible and safe location. Hummingbirds prefer to feed in areas where they can easily spot predators and have nearby perches, so positioning your feeder accordingly can enhance visitation rates.
  • Using the Wrong Nectar Ratio: Incorrect nectar preparation can be detrimental. The ideal ratio for homemade nectar is one part sugar to four parts water; using too much sugar can be harmful to the birds, while too little may not provide sufficient energy.
  • Neglecting Regular Cleaning: Failing to clean the feeder regularly can lead to mold and bacterial growth. It’s important to clean the feeder every few days, especially in warm weather, to ensure the nectar remains safe and healthy for the hummingbirds.
  • Ignoring Seasonal Changes: Not considering the seasonal habits of hummingbirds can result in missed opportunities. Different species may migrate at varying times, so adjusting feeder maintenance and nectar availability to match their active periods is essential for attracting them.
  • Overlooking Feeder Design: Choosing a feeder that isn’t designed for easy filling or cleaning can lead to frustration. Select a feeder with wide openings and removable parts to facilitate regular maintenance, ensuring a clean and accessible feeding environment.
  • Using Artificial Dyes: Many people mistakenly add food coloring to nectar, thinking it will attract more birds. However, artificial dyes can be harmful to hummingbirds; the natural color of the nectar is sufficient for attracting them.
  • Not Providing Perches: Some feeders lack perches, making it difficult for hummingbirds to rest while feeding. Adding a feeder with built-in perches allows the birds to conserve energy and enjoy their meal comfortably.
